Output 51768aa0ea34f5ae170692fc27f78a376bf25687f3a6487c51ec0bbbd30e8e0a:592

value
684
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e5acce268392488d216b93f2dd26a59f2ac892d2cd747972539928e8d8338f87
address
tb1pukkvuf5rjfyg6gttj0ed6f49nu4v3ykje468jujnny5w3kpn37rs683u7x
transaction
51768aa0ea34f5ae170692fc27f78a376bf25687f3a6487c51ec0bbbd30e8e0a